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
840 998847 24
627071303 573994
627071303 573994
00 2698393 47148307 337265
All about undefined
Interested in learning more?
627071303 573994
00 2698393 47148307 337265
See more
82747627 056248 7781
5290461919 756629 16560763 89693 0920
See more
8135 942
19 574295 52774839
See more